Filtration: separating solid particles from a liquid by passing the mixture through a filter. Distillation: separating components based on differences in boiling points by heating the mixture and collecting the evaporated substance. Chromatography: separating components based on their affinity for a stationary phase, allowing them to move at different rates. Evaporation: separating a solute from a solvent by heating the mixture to evaporate the solvent. Magnetism: separating magnetic materials from a mixture using a magnet.

Flotation is a separation process that utilizes differences in the physical properties of materials, particularly their surface properties and densities. In this method, a mixture is introduced into a fluid where air bubbles are generated; hydrophobic (water-repellent) particles attach to the bubbles and rise to the surface, forming a froth. The froth can then be collected, separating it from the hydrophilic (water-attracting) materials that remain submerged. This technique is commonly used in mineral processing and recycling applications.

Examples of mixtures that can be separated by flotation include the separation of oil from water, minerals from ores, and plastics from waste materials. Flotation relies on the differences in the physical or chemical properties of the substances in the mixture to selectively separate them based on their ability to float or sink in a specific medium.

Coal can be separated from sand using methods such as dense media separation, flotation, or handpicking. Dense media separation involves immersing the mixture in a dense liquid where coal will float and sand will sink. Flotation uses specific chemicals to selectively separate coal from sand based on their hydrophobicity. Handpicking involves physically separating the coal pieces from the sand by hand.
